Definitely empire cuts and tunic! They tend to float away from your midsection. Pick out roomy tunics and DO NOT buy those clingy jersey clothing, they show every curve and bulge! Make sure to wear a more fitted bottom or jeans if you wear roomy or flowy tops so you won't look overwhelmed by the volume that you're wearing; you do not want to look overly big and bulky. You can also wear a wide belt to hide your midsection. Also, avoid big bold patterns! Remember NO fitted clothing, especially bondage dresses...I swear only models can get away with those!

I have always heard that darker colors make one look smaller. I would go with maybe a dark pair of pants or skirt and a light top. Like white or something pastel. Don't want them to be too tight either. They should fit a little loose to get the full effect. Not too loose though.
